Output 8ba35f774f2a2ea91eeb7be2fe927bb24cb5617e7e3903e997aa285d4a7de760:0

value
2443939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4bd5867152ea8032e5acc46303e2c536ca8f6591 OP_EQUAL
address
38bzPvJ9uYuow7xo348mXrLi2RsG5dEKBx
transaction
8ba35f774f2a2ea91eeb7be2fe927bb24cb5617e7e3903e997aa285d4a7de760
spent
true